大数据分析学习什么
-
学习大数据分析是一项非常有前景的技能,可以帮助企业和组织更好地理解他们的数据并做出明智的决策。要学习大数据分析,需要掌握以下几个方面:
-
数据处理与清洗:大数据通常是以海量、多样的形式存在,因此首先需要学习如何处理和清洗这些数据,使其变得可分析。这包括数据抽取、数据转换、数据加载等技术。
-
数据存储与管理:学习如何使用数据库管理系统(DBMS)来存储和管理大数据,以及如何使用分布式文件系统(如Hadoop)来处理大规模数据。
-
数据分析工具:熟练掌握数据分析工具和编程语言,如Python、R、SQL等,以及数据可视化工具,如Tableau、Power BI等。这些工具可以帮助你对数据进行统计分析、机器学习、数据挖掘等操作。
-
机器学习与深度学习:学习机器学习和深度学习算法,掌握如何应用这些算法来进行预测、分类、聚类等任务。这些算法可以帮助你发现数据中的模式和趋势,从而做出更准确的预测。
-
实践项目经验:通过参与实际的数据分析项目,积累经验和技能。可以选择一些开源数据集来练习,或者参与一些数据竞赛,如Kaggle等,来锻炼自己的数据分析能力。
总的来说,学习大数据分析需要不断地学习和实践,保持对新技术和方法的敏感度,不断提升自己的技能水平,才能在这个领域取得成功。
1年前 -
-
学习大数据分析需要掌握以下几个重要方面:
-
数据处理技术:学习大数据处理技术是大数据分析的基础。这包括数据清洗、数据转换、数据集成等技术,以及掌握大数据处理工具和框架,如Hadoop、Spark等。
-
数据存储技术:了解不同的数据存储技术对于大数据分析至关重要。学习如何选择适当的数据存储技术以及如何优化数据存储结构,提高数据读写效率。
-
数据挖掘算法:学习数据挖掘算法是进行大数据分析的关键。了解常用的数据挖掘算法,如分类、聚类、回归、关联规则挖掘等,以及如何应用这些算法解决实际问题。
-
机器学习算法:掌握机器学习算法是提高大数据分析效果的关键。学习监督学习、无监督学习、半监督学习等不同类型的机器学习算法,以及如何选择合适的算法应用于不同场景。
-
数据可视化技术:学习数据可视化技术可以帮助将复杂的数据转化为直观的图表和图形,更好地展现数据分析结果。掌握数据可视化工具如Tableau、Power BI等,提高数据分析的表达和传播效果。
-
统计分析方法:了解统计分析方法对于大数据分析同样至关重要。学习如何进行统计推断、假设检验、方差分析等统计分析方法,提高数据分析的准确性和可信度。
-
领域知识:除了以上技术方面,还需要了解具体领域的知识。不同领域的数据特点和需求不同,需要结合领域知识进行数据分析,更好地解决实际问题。
综上所述,学习大数据分析需要全面掌握数据处理技术、数据存储技术、数据挖掘算法、机器学习算法、数据可视化技术、统计分析方法以及领域知识,才能有效地进行大数据分析工作。
1年前 -
-
学习大数据分析需要掌握一系列方法和技术,涉及数据处理、数据挖掘、数据可视化等方面的知识。下面从方法、操作流程等方面进行详细讲解。
1. 数据处理
1.1 数据收集
大数据分析的第一步是收集数据。数据可以来自各种来源,如传感器、日志文件、数据库、社交媒体等。数据可能是结构化的(如数据库表格)、半结构化的(如日志文件)或非结构化的(如文本、图像、音频等)。
1.2 数据清洗
数据清洗是一个关键的步骤,用于处理数据中的缺失值、异常值、重复值等问题。清洗数据可以提高分析的准确性和可靠性。
1.3 数据转换
数据转换包括数据的规范化、标准化、离散化等操作,以便更好地适应分析模型的要求。
1.4 特征工程
特征工程是指对数据进行特征提取、特征选择和特征构建,以提高模型的性能和效果。
2. 数据挖掘
2.1 机器学习
机器学习是大数据分析的核心方法之一,包括监督学习(如分类、回归)、无监督学习(如聚类、降维)、半监督学习和强化学习等。
2.2 深度学习
深度学习是机器学习的一个分支,利用神经网络等模型进行特征学习和模式识别,适用于处理大规模数据和复杂任务。
2.3 文本挖掘
文本挖掘是指从文本数据中发现有用信息的过程,包括文本分类、情感分析、实体识别等技术。
2.4 图像处理
图像处理是对图像数据进行分析和处理,包括图像识别、目标检测、图像分割等应用。
3. 数据可视化
3.1 数据探索
数据可视化是通过图表、图形等形式展示数据,帮助用户理解数据的特征和规律,发现数据中的隐藏信息。
3.2 交互式可视化
交互式可视化允许用户与数据进行互动,探索数据、发现模式、制定决策,并支持数据的动态更新和调整。
3.3 可视化工具
常用的数据可视化工具包括Tableau、Power BI、Matplotlib、Seaborn等,它们提供了丰富的图表类型和定制选项,适用于不同的数据类型和分析需求。
4. 大数据分析流程
4.1 定义问题
首先需要明确分析的目标和问题,确定需要解决的业务需求。
4.2 数据准备
收集数据、清洗数据、转换数据,准备好可用于分析的数据集。
4.3 数据探索
通过数据可视化和探索性分析,了解数据的分布、关联性和规律。
4.4 模型建立
选择合适的机器学习模型或深度学习模型,进行训练和优化。
4.5 模型评估
评估模型的性能和效果,调整参数和特征,优化模型的表现。
4.6 结果解释
解释模型的预测结果,将分析结果转化为可理解的业务洞察,支持决策和行动。
4.7 结果应用
将分析结果应用于实际业务中,监控结果的执行情况,不断改进和优化分析过程。
通过学习大数据分析的方法和操作流程,可以掌握数据处理、数据挖掘和数据可视化等技术,提升数据分析的能力和水平,为实际业务提供更有力的支持。
1年前


